The moratorium on campaigning and publishing preliminary results and exit polls of the presidential election in Slovakia was extended from 10 p.m. to 11:16 p.m. on Saturday due to delays in the planned closure of polling stations in Malacky, western Slovakia and Medzany, eastern Slovakia. A polling station in Malacky opened 35 minutes later in the morning due to the fact that there were not enough members of the local electoral commission. As for Medzany, the vote was interrupted for one hour and 16 minutes in the evening after a drunk man hijacked a paper ballot box and broke it up on the street. This municipal government MP was detained later on.
